摘要 1,068,828. Cathode-ray tube displays. STANDARD TELEPHONES & CABLES Ltd. Nov. 8, 1963 [Nov. 13, 1962], No. 44170/63. Heading H4T. A perspective view of the trace of a threeco-ordinate vector is produced on the screen of a cathode-ray tube by deflecting the beam in mutually perpendicular directions under the control of signals representative respectively of two of the co-ordinates to trace a continuous line curve whilst employing signals representative of the third co-ordinate to vary the real or apparent thickness of the line curve. This variation is effected either by controlling the tube focusing means to vary the spot size or by the application of spot-wobble of controlled amplitude. The brightness of the trace is controlled to compensate for variations arising from variations in the speed of the beam and is further controlled as a function of the third co-ordinate representative signal to enhance the depth impression created. Additionally, depth reference marks are produced by producing momentary brightness fluctuations. The invention is described as applied to the display of electrocardiographic signals such as those picked up by three pairs of electrodes (1, 2 &c., Fig. 4) placed along mutually orthogonal line position which defines three co-ordinate axes through the heart muscle of a subject under observation. These signals are fed to a connecting unit (8, Figs. 1 and 2) comprising a manually operated switch (Fig. 3) by means of which selective combinations can be effected between the input signals and the ground terminal (7) to provide three-co-ordinate output signals (X<SP>1</SP>, Y<SP>1</SP>, Z<SP>1</SP>) which, in accordance with the switch setting produce a display " looking towards " either the sagittal, frontal or horizontal planes and from either the top or bottom or left or right of such planes. The (X<SP>1</SP> and Y<SP>1</SP>) signals are fed via computing circuits (13), (14) to the X and Y co-ordinate deflection means of the cathode-ray display device (25), the circuits (13), (14) including summing amplifiers (30), (37) having, as additional inputs, quadrature phase carrier oscillations derived from oscillator (64) and amplitude modulated by the signal (Z<SP>1</SP>). The curve is thus traced out as a spiral of varying diameter which varies as the signal (Z<SP>1</SP>) so that the effective width of the trace varies according to the latter (depth) co-ordinate, a typical trace being shown in Fig. 5 (not reproduced). In order to compensate for brightness variations due to the varying speed of movement of the beam the (xl) and (y<SP>1</SP>) co-ordinate signals are differentiated in circuits (55) and (56) and fed via summing amplifier (44) to the brightness control (27) of the display tube. To enhance the depth perspective impressions the brightness is also controlled in accordance with the signal (z<SP>1</SP>) fed to amplifier (44) over line (12a) and additionally, and selectively by a portion of switch (57), by means of short duration pulses (contacts 87, 88) produced respectively on the zero-crossings of the difference between the voltage on conductor (12b) and a manually adjustable voltage on conductor (82) representative of a hypothetical z = o reference plane to produce short duration brightness fluctuations or (contacts 93, 94) by means of signals derived from a flip-flop (92) which produces discrete brightness increases in either the near or distal field. Further perspective impression enhancement is provided by controlling the brightness in accordance with pulses (103) or (104) selected by switch (61) and produced under the control of an oscillator (101) of adjustable frequency such that a " comet-tail " effect during marked intervals results. An embodiment in which the trace thickness variation is produced by varying the focus of the electron beam by means of the z<SP>1</SP> co-ordinate representative signal is described with reference to Fig. 6 (not shown).
